The Advisor Federated Learning Data Scientist plays an essential leadership role, responsible for identifying, assessing, and implementing cutting-edge algorithmic solutions that leverage diverse datasets while ensuring data privacy and security for our partners. This position requires comprehensive knowledge in small molecule drug development, ADME/Tox, antibody engineering, and/or genetic medicine, combined with expertise in data science and statistical analysis to develop sophisticated models utilising federated learning. This position will be instrumental in advancing Lilly’s pipeline by designing critical algorithms and workflows that expedite the creation of transformative therapies.

This role focuses on building large-scale, pre-trained models in a decentralized, privacy-preserving manner. The ideal candidate will pioneer the development of semi-supervised foundation models that can learn from vast, distributed datasets without centralizing sensitive information.

Key Responsibilities

  • Foundation Model Architecture: Design and develop novel deep learning architectures (e.g., Transformer, Graph Neural Network-based) for large-scale, federated pre-training on unlabeled or partially labeled data distributed across multiple sources.
  • Semi-Supervised & Self-Supervised Learning: Implement and advance state-of-the-art semi-supervised and self-supervised learning algorithms (e.g., contrastive learning, masked auto-encoding) tailored for the unique constraints of federated learning, such as communication bottlenecks and data heterogeneity.
  • Federated Optimization & Aggregation: Develop and implement robust and communication-efficient federated aggregation strategies (e.g., FedAvg, FedProx, SCAFFOLD) that are stable for large, complex models and can handle non-IID (non-independently and identically distributed) data.
  • Downstream Task Adaptation: Create efficient and effective protocols for fine-tuning and adapting the pre-trained federated foundation models for a wide range of specific downstream tasks, ensuring knowledge transfer while maintaining privacy.
  • Data Curation & Simulation: Collaborate with data engineering teams to establish pipelines for accessing and simulating distributed datasets. Develop high-fidelity simulation environments to test, debug, and benchmark federated pre-training strategies before real-world deployment.
  • Scalability and Performance: Profile, analyze, and optimize the computational performance (e.g., memory, latency, communication cost) of federated training and inference to ensure scalability to a large number of clients and massive datasets.
  • Scientific Dissemination: Author high-impact research papers for publication in top-tier machine learning conferences (e.g., NeurIPS, ICML, ICLR) and relevant scientific journals. Prepare and deliver compelling presentations to both internal and external audiences.
  • Code & Model Governance: Write clean, high-quality, and reproducible code. Contribute to internal libraries and ML platforms. Implement version control for data, code, and models to ensure robust and transparent research.
  • Cross-Functional Collaboration: Work in a collaborative, multi-disciplinary team alongside software engineers, MLOps specialists, privacy experts, and domain scientists to translate research concepts into practical, impactful solutions.
  • Literature Review & Innovation: Maintain a thorough understanding of the latest advancements in federated learning, deep learning, and related fields to drive innovation and contribute to the team's research strategy.

What you need to know about the Boston Tech Scene

Boston is a powerhouse for technology innovation thanks to world-class research universities like MIT and Harvard and a robust pipeline of venture capital investment. Host to the first telephone call and one of the first general-purpose computers ever put into use, Boston is now a hub for biotechnology, robotics and artificial intelligence — though it’s also home to several B2B software giants. So it’s no surprise that the city consistently ranks among the greatest startup ecosystems in the world.

Key Facts About Boston Tech

  • Number of Tech Workers: 269,000; 9.4% of overall workforce (2024 CompTIA survey)
  • Major Tech Employers: Thermo Fisher Scientific, Toast, Klaviyo, HubSpot, DraftKings
  • Key Industries: Artificial intelligence, biotechnology, robotics, software, aerospace
  • Funding Landscape: $15.7 billion in venture capital funding in 2024 (Pitchbook)
  • Notable Investors: Summit Partners, Volition Capital, Bain Capital Ventures, MassVentures, Highland Capital Partners
  • Research Centers and Universities: MIT, Harvard University, Boston College, Tufts University, Boston University, Northeastern University, Smithsonian Astrophysical Observatory, National Bureau of Economic Research, Broad Institute, Lowell Center for Space Science & Technology, National Emerging Infectious Diseases Laboratories
